DOCUMENTATION = '''
---
module: nxos_switchport
version_added: "2.1"
short_description: Manages Layer 2 switchport interfaces.
description:
- Manages Layer 2 interfaces
author: Jason Edelman (@jedelman8)
notes:
- When C(state=absent), VLANs can be added/removed from trunk links and
the existing access VLAN can be 'unconfigured' to just having VLAN 1
on that interface.
- When working with trunks VLANs the keywords add/remove are always sent
in the `switchport trunk allowed vlan` command. Use verbose mode to see
commands sent.
- When C(state=unconfigured), the interface will result with having a default
Layer 2 interface, i.e. vlan 1 in access mode.
options:
interface:
description:
- Full name of the interface, i.e. Ethernet1/1.
required: true
default: null
mode:
description:
- Mode for the Layer 2 port.
required: false
default: null
choices: ['access','trunk']
access_vlan:
description:
- If C(mode=access), used as the access VLAN ID.
required: false
default: null
native_vlan:
description:
- If C(mode=trunk), used as the trunk native VLAN ID.
required: false
default: null
trunk_vlans:
description:
- If C(mode=trunk), used as the VLAN range to ADD or REMOVE
from the trunk.
aliases:
- trunk_add_vlans
required: false
default: null
state:
description:
- Manage the state of the resource.
required: false
default: present
choices: ['present','absent', 'unconfigured']
trunk_allowed_vlans:
description:
- if C(mode=trunk), these are the only VLANs that will be
configured on the trunk, i.e. "2-10,15".
required: false
version_added: 2.2
default: null
'''
EXAMPLES = '''
- name: Ensure Eth1/5 is in its default switchport state
nxos_switchport:
interface: eth1/5
state: unconfigured
host: "{{ inventory_hostname }}"
- name: Ensure Eth1/5 is configured for access vlan 20
nxos_switchport:
interface: eth1/5
mode: access
access_vlan: 20
host: "{{ inventory_hostname }}"
- name: Ensure Eth1/5 only has vlans 5-10 as trunk vlans
nxos_switchport:
interface: eth1/5
mode: trunk
native_vlan: 10
trunk_vlans: 5-10
host: "{{ inventory_hostname }}"
- name: Ensure eth1/5 is a trunk port and ensure 2-50 are being tagged (doesn't mean others aren't also being tagged)
nxos_switchport:
interface: eth1/5
mode: trunk
native_vlan: 10
trunk_vlans: 2-50
host: "{{ inventory_hostname }}"
- name: Ensure these VLANs are not being tagged on the trunk
nxos_switchport:
interface: eth1/5
mode: trunk
trunk_vlans: 51-4094
host: "{{ inventory_hostname }} "
state: absent
'''
